1. Truth or Dare
Truth or Dare is a classic game that can be played with two people or a group. It's a great way to learn more about your partner and have some fun at the same time. To play, simply take turns asking each other "truth" questions or giving "dare" challenges. You can make the questions and dares as mild or wild as you like, depending on your comfort level.
2. Two Truths and a Lie
Two Truths and a Lie is another game that can help you get to know each other better. The premise is simple: each person tells three statements about themselves, two of which are true and one of which is a lie. The other person has to guess which statement is the lie. This game can be a lot of fun and can lead to some interesting conversations.
3. Never Have I Ever
Never Have I Ever is a popular drinking game, but it can also be played without alcohol. The game involves making statements starting with "Never have I ever..." and if the other person has done that thing, they have to take a drink or do a dare. This game can be a great way to learn more about each other's past experiences and can lead to some funny and memorable moments.
